Dartmouth, Devon
Sea Kayak Devon offers guided sea kayaking trips and skills courses along the stunning South Devon coastline, helping people of all ages and abilities explore the water with confidence. Based in Dartmouth, just moments from the River Dart, sessions range from relaxed, family-friendly paddles to more adventurous coastal journeys.
From sheltered estuary routes to dramatic sea cliffs and hidden coves, experiences are shaped by the landscape and conditions on the day. With a team of highly qualified and experienced coaches, the focus is on building skills, feeling safe on the water and enjoying time outdoors.
Launching from Dartmouth’s Higher Ferry slipway, this is a brilliant way to experience the coastline from a different perspective — whether you’re completely new to kayaking or looking to develop your technique.

Based at Bude Sea Pool, Rob Mc Paddling specialises in stand-up paddleboarding experiences designed to help people build confidence, learn new skills and enjoy time on the water.
The sheltered waters of the sea pool provide an ideal environment for beginners, nervous paddlers and anyone looking to improve their technique away from waves and strong currents. Sessions are tailored to individual paddlers and can be adapted to suit different experience levels and goals.
Alongside daytime lessons, Rob also offers popular sunset and evening paddleboarding sessions, allowing participants to experience the sea pool in a completely different light. For those looking for something truly memorable, night paddleboarding sessions add an extra sense of adventure to this unique location.
With stunning views across Summerleaze Beach and the North Cornwall coastline, paddleboarding at Bude Sea Pool offers a relaxed and enjoyable way to experience life on the water.

Based in the vibrant coastal town of Bude, Freewave Surf Academy helps people discover the joy, confidence and freedom that comes from spending time on the water.
Best known for its surf lessons, the academy offers a range of experiences designed to help beginners and improvers build skills, confidence and a connection to the ocean. Whether you’re standing on a surfboard for the very first time, developing your technique or trying stand-up paddleboarding, the experienced team provides supportive instruction in a fun and encouraging environment.
The North Cornwall coastline offers an incredible natural playground, with sandy beaches, rolling waves and beautiful coastal scenery creating the perfect backdrop for learning and adventure. Sessions are tailored to suit a range of ages and abilities, making Freewave a popular choice for families, visitors, groups and individuals looking to experience the water in a safe and enjoyable way.
More than simply learning a sport, spending time surfing or paddleboarding offers an opportunity to connect with nature, challenge yourself, enjoy the outdoors and experience the wellbeing benefits of being in and around the sea.
Whether you’re looking for your first surf lesson, a family activity during your holiday or a new way to explore the coastline, Freewave Surf Academy offers a welcoming introduction to life on the water.

South Hams, Devon
Simply Soulful Yoga offers gentle, nature-connected yoga experiences across South Hams, bringing together movement, mindfulness and the calming influence of the coast. Led by experienced teacher Donna, sessions are designed to support both physical and emotional wellbeing in a relaxed, welcoming environment.
From beach yoga and sunset sessions to stand-up paddleboard (SUP) yoga, classes take place in beautiful outdoor settings including Hope Cove, Bantham and Kingsbridge. With the sound of the sea and space to breathe, each session invites you to slow down, release tension and reconnect with yourself and nature.
Alongside group classes, Simply Soulful Yoga also offers private sessions, retreats, forest bathing and holistic therapies, creating a well-rounded, supportive approach to wellbeing for those looking to restore balance and feel more at ease.
Led by Donna, Simply Soulful Yoga is rooted in a gentle, nature-led approach to wellbeing. With a background in yoga, forest bathing and holistic therapies, Donna creates calm, supportive spaces to help you slow down, reconnect and feel more balanced.

Teignbridge
Tide Yoga offers calm, coastal yoga experiences designed to help you slow down, reconnect and move with the rhythm of the sea. Based in South Devon, sessions often take place in beautiful outdoor settings, bringing together breath, movement and the natural elements.
Whether you’re completely new to yoga or have an established practice, Tide Yoga creates a welcoming, accessible space to unwind and reset. With a focus on wellbeing, presence and connection, sessions are less about performance and more about how you feel, leaving you grounded, relaxed and restored.
Perfect alongside time in or by the water, Tide Yoga complements the wider blue wellbeing experience, helping you find balance both on and off the shoreline.

Paignton · Brixham · Dartmouth · Torquay
Devon Sea Swim offers experienced, supportive open water swim coaching in Torbay, helping people build confidence, develop skills and enjoy the sea in their own way. Whether you’re dipping socially, swimming for fitness or training for an event, sessions are designed to meet you where you are and help you progress at your own pace.
With a deep knowledge of local waters — from the beaches and coves of Torbay to the River Dart — sessions are shaped by conditions, safety and a strong connection to the sea. The focus is on helping you feel capable, informed and at ease, whatever your goal.
Led by highly experienced coach Rhian Manley — the first Torbay Harbour authorised professional open water swim coach — Devon Sea Swim combines technical expertise with real-world experience. With a background that spans competitive swimming, endurance events, sea survival, lifeguarding and years of exploring local waters in all conditions, Rhian brings a calm, confident approach that supports swimmers of all levels to grow in skill and confidence.

Dartmeet & Chagford, Dartmoor
Wilder Sauna offers a magical sauna experience on Dartmoor, with locations at riverside Dartmeet and in the edge-of-moor town of Chagford. At Dartmeet, the sauna sits beside the River Dart, with a large picture window looking out onto sparkling water and surrounding trees — a truly immersive place to slow down and reset.
Sessions are available as both communal and private bookings, with the option to cool off in the river or under a cold-water shower between rounds. Simple, thoughtful touches like fresh water with lemon and a relaxed changing setup add to the easy, welcoming feel.
Just a short walk from Dartmeet car park, this is a peaceful, nature-connected experience that feels a world away, whether you’re new to sauna or a regular.

Devon Community Sauna offers a welcoming space to relax, recharge and connect through the powerful combination of heat and sea. With locations in both Teignmouth and Exmouth, these coastal saunas sit just moments from the shoreline — perfect for a paddle or cold-water dip between rounds.
Rooted in community and wellbeing, the team runs regular Wellbeing Wednesday and Feel Good Friday sessions, including pay-what-you-can and free options to ensure sessions are accessible to everyone. Whether you’re new to sauna or a regular, you’ll find a friendly, inclusive atmosphere at the heart of it all.
Part of the Community Sauna Network, Devon Community Sauna is built on a simple idea: making authentic sauna experiences available, affordable and part of everyday coastal life.
The Watery has tried the sauna at Teignmouth and can confirm its brilliance! It’ll leave you feeling a brighter better you.

Led by qualified open water swim coach, and swim teacher Karen Marshall, sessions help swimmers develop technique, safety awareness and confidence in the sea.
From beginners discovering the joy of their first sea swim to more experienced swimmers looking to improve endurance, open water skills or stroke, sessions are welcoming, encouraging and focused on helping people enjoy the water safely.
Swimming with Outdoor Swim Coach is about more than fitness, it’s about connection, confidence and the wellbeing that comes from time in the sea.
Mostly swimming in Teignmouth, Dawlish Warren, Coryton, Maidencombe and Torquay.
Offering 1:1 sessions, 1:2 and groups, short courses and social swims.
